About the name Beleta

Beleta is a feminine given name of uncertain origin, but it is often interpreted as a variant of the Spanish word *belleza* meaning "beauty," or as a diminutive of Isabel, ultimately from Hebrew *Elisheva* meaning "God is my oath." The name is rare and appears primarily in English-speaking and Spanish-influenced cultures, with no strong ties to a specific religion or notable historical figure.
